Error when installing VMKit

Hi everyone,

I am Harris Bakiras the new VMKit engineer.

I followed the VMKit "Getting Started" instructions to install VMKit on my Linux Ubuntu 11.10 64-bit but I get the following error :

make[1]: Entering directory `VMKIT_ROOTDIR/lib/Mvm/StaticGCPass'
make[1]: *** No rule to make target `VMKIT_ROOTDIR/lib/Mvm/StaticGCPass/Release+Asserts/StaticGCPass.ll', needed by `VMKIT_ROOTDIR/lib/Mvm/StaticGCPass/Release+Asserts/StaticGCPass.bc'. Stop.
make[1]: Leaving directory `VMKIT_ROOTDIR/lib/Mvm/StaticGCPass'
make: *** [all] Error 1

I installed llvm-gcc-4.5 with the apt-get tool before building LLVM from SVN successfully.

I downloaded GNU Classpath 0.97.2 and installed it like described in the getting started.

I configured VMKit like the following :

./configure CC=llvm-gcc CXX=llvm-g++ --with-llvmsrc=LLVMROOTDIR --with-llvmobj=LLVMROOTDIR --with-gnu-classpath-libs=CLASSPATHROOTDIR/lib --with-gnu-classpath-glibj=CLASSPATHROOTDIR/lib/glibj.zip

Does anyone has an idea to solve this issue?

I’m not sure CC and CXX help configuring vmkit. I haven’t checked for a while, but it may be that llvm-gcc/llvm-g++ do not work anymore to compile vmkit. What you should do is get the svn version of clang, compile it and use it instead of llvm-gcc. I believe you don’t need to provide CC and CXX to vmkit’s configure in that case. The configure scripts of vmkit and llvm will find clang.

Was vmkit using the sample project support for producing .bc files? I moved that into the test-suite directory a while back and haven’t gotten it back into just projects for people to use. This looks like the problem and basically you’d need a set of configure/make machinery from before that patch. I do plan on getting that in shortly though.
